We all know the general rules of accessorizing – there should only be 1 focal point of the ensemble. It could be a necklace, earrings, or your shoes. But Jenni went up the stage with too many Morellato accessories but she still looked put together. How did she do it?
Well, she first shared her favorite pieces – the rose gold pieces, lace-cut jewelry and pearls.
She said said that gold pieces blend well with other colors. The cut-out pieces give an edgy yet feminine look. She shared that when she once worked as a shopper for an Italian jewelry company, she discovered that jewelry makers also create lace cut pieces which are very soft and feminine. Then of course, there’s the very classic pearls. 
 
The trick is to make sure that the colors and style blend with each piece. Always look at the full-length mirror to check how the whole ensemble look.  You can blend silver and gold accessories and break them with a rose gold piece.
